Types of Tire Chains: Tire chains come in several types, including ladder, diamond, and cable chains. Ladder chains provide good forward motion, while diamond chains offer better lateral grip and handling. Cable chains are lighter and easier to install but may not provide as much traction in extreme conditions.

Legal Considerations: Some jurisdictions require the use of tire chains in specific conditions. For example, certain mountain passes in California mandate their use during winter storms. It’s crucial to check local laws before traveling to avoid penalties.
-
Recommendations for Use: Experts recommend only using tire chains when necessary and removing them when driving on clear roads. Driving with chains on dry pavement can damage both the chains and the roadway. Always consult the vehicle’s manual for maximum speed limits while using tire chains.

How Do You Determine the Right Size for Your Tire Chains?
To determine the right size for your tire chains, you need to know your tire’s size, measure the chain’s clearance with your vehicle, and ensure the chains match the tire specifications.
-
Tire Size: Start by checking your tire size. This information is usually located on the sidewall of the tire, formatted as a series of numbers and letters (e.g., P225/70R16). The first number indicates the tire width in millimeters, the second number represents the aspect ratio, and the last number denotes the diameter of the wheel in inches. Knowing your tire size will help you find compatible tire chains.
-
Clearances: Measure the available clearance between the tire and various vehicle components. Use a tape measure to check the distance between the tire and the nearest bodywork or suspension components. Tire chains require sufficient space to avoid damage to your vehicle. Generally, a clearance of at least 1.5 inches is recommended.
-
Chain Specifications: Refer to the tire chain manufacturer’s sizing guide, which typically indicates the compatible tire sizes. Popular brands like Peerless or Security Chains offer sizing charts that make this process easier. Ensure that the chains fit your specific tire size, as undersized or oversized chains can cause poor performance or damage.

How Do You Properly Install Tire Chains Step-by-Step?
To properly install tire chains, follow these steps: prepare the chains, lay them out, drive onto the chains, secure them, and then adjust as needed.
-
Prepare the Chains: Before installation, check that the tire chains are the correct size for your vehicle’s tires. This information can be found in the vehicle’s owner manual. Ensure the chains are not tangled or damaged. Lay the chains flat to avoid twists.
-
Lay Them Out: Spread the tire chains on the ground near the tires. Make sure the hooks and control cables are facing up and oriented correctly. Position the center of the chain over the most prominent part of the tire tread.
-
Drive Onto the Chains: Slowly drive the vehicle forward until the center of the tire rests on the chains. This step may require slight adjustments to position the chains correctly. Ensure that the vehicle is on a flat and stable surface to prevent slipping.
-
Secure Them: Attach the chains using the provided hooks and clips. Start by fastening the inside portion of the chain first, followed by the outer hooks. Ensure they are tight enough to stay in place but not so tight that they could damage the tire or wheel.
-
Adjust as Needed: Drive a short distance, then stop and check the tension and alignment of the chains. If necessary, readjust the chains to make sure they fit snugly against the tires. It is essential to recheck the chains after a few minutes of driving.
Following these steps carefully ensures optimal performance and safety while using tire chains during inclement winter weather.

How Can You Maintain Tire Chains for Long-Term Use?
To maintain tire chains for long-term use, you need to clean them regularly, store them properly, inspect them for wear, and lubricate the parts as needed.
Cleaning: After use, remove dirt and debris from tire chains. This prevents rust and corrosion. A mixture of soap and water works well for cleaning. Rinse thoroughly and let them dry completely before storage.
Proper storage: Store tire chains in a cool, dry place. Avoid areas with extreme temperatures and humidity. Storing them in a breathable bag or container prevents moisture buildup, reducing the risk of rust.
Inspection: Check your tire chains frequently for wear. Look for broken links, damaged connectors, or excessive rust. Inspect them before each use, as well. Replace any damaged parts promptly to ensure safety.
Lubrication: Apply lubricant to the chains to prevent rust and ease installation. A silicone-based spray is suitable because it can repel moisture. Regular lubrication helps maintain flexibility and functionality.
Regular maintenance increases the lifespan of tire chains and ensures they perform effectively in snowy or icy conditions. Following these practices decreases the risk of needing replacement chains unexpectedly.
